Location
Hotel Du Vin Poole stands on a cobbled street just off the historic Quayside, providing a serene retreat in one of England's most picturesque seaside towns. The hotel is conveniently situated near Poole Harbour, boasting views of the rolling Purbeck Hills and easy access to attractions such as Brownsea Island and Sandbanks Beach. Guests can explore Poole Museum and the area's Georgian architecture, enriching their stay with local culture.
Rooms and Suites
The hotel offers 38 stylishly designed rooms and suites, each equipped with luxurious handsprung mattresses and crisp Egyptian linen. Options include classic rooms with queen-sized beds, as well as the expansive Thierry Lombard Signature Suite, featuring twin roll-top baths and a private balcony. Bathrooms boast powerful monsoon showers and separate soaking tubs for relaxation.
Dining
Bistro du Vin Poole serves hearty dishes crafted from locally sourced ingredients in a relaxed yet refined setting. The menu includes seasonal prix fixe options starting at £17.95, enhancing the dining experience with an extensive wine list curated by the hotel's sommelier. Outdoor dining in the courtyard under the sail-like awning offers an inviting atmosphere for an al fresco meal.
Private and Social Events
Hotel Du Vin Poole features two distinctive private dining rooms, accommodating various events from intimate dinners to larger gatherings. The Port room accommodates up to 32 guests while the Starboard room offers views of the church gardens and seats up to 20. Customizable menu options and a dedicated events coordinator ensure a seamless experience.
Business Facilities
The hotel provides well-equipped meeting spaces supported by a dedicated events organizer, ensuring all corporate needs are met efficiently. Day delegate packages start at £35, which include meeting room hire, refreshments, and a buffet lunch. The Port and Starboard rooms are ideal for hosting everything from training sessions to board meetings.

About Hotel Du Vin Poole
Are dogs permitted in the hotel accommodations?
12 November 2024
Dogs are welcome at the hotel, but it's important to book one of the designated dog-friendly rooms. It's advisable to contact the hotel directly prior to making a reservation to ensure a smooth check-in process if you plan to bring your furry friend.
Can I enjoy breakfast or dinner with my small dog instead of leaving her in the room?
25 January 2025
Yes, the Bar, Terrace, and Lounge are all dog-friendly areas. Guests can reserve a table that accommodates dogs. Just reach out to the reception team for assistance with the reservation.
Are there any accessible rooms available in the hotel?
05 March 2025
Yes, there are two accessible rooms located on the ground floor, suitable for guests with mobility needs.
Is there a sandy beach located near the hotel?
20 February 2025
The nearest sandy beach is in the Sandbanks area, approximately 10-15 minutes away by car.
What are the breakfast hours at the hotel?
14 April 2025
Breakfast is served from 7:00 to 10:00 Monday through Friday, and from 7:30 to 10:30 on Saturdays and Sundays.
Is it possible to get a late check-out?
30 June 2025
Late check-out can be arranged depending on availability. It's best to inquire about this when making the reservation.
Are there dining options for vegetarians?
09 August 2025
Yes, the Bistro offers various vegetarian options to cater to different dietary needs.
Does the hotel have free Wi-Fi available?
11 September 2025
Complimentary Wi-Fi is available throughout the hotel, ensuring guests can stay connected during their visit.
Can breakfast be ordered to the room?
15 October 2025
Yes, room service is available for breakfast. Guests can enjoy a continental breakfast in the comfort of their own room.
What are the parking arrangements at the hotel?
30 December 2024
The hotel has a limited number of parking spaces available on a first-come-first-served basis. Parking is situated under a small archway near the hotel.
